SERVES 4 TO 6
INGREDIENTS:
- Two 14½-ounce cans white beans (or 4 cups cooked white beans), drained, rinsed, and dried with paper towels or a clean kitchen towel
- 2 large stalks celery, peeled and cut into ½-inch cubes (about 1½ cups)
- 1 medium red onion, thinly sliced (about ¾ cup)
- ½ cup roughly chopped fresh parsley
- 8 ounces Manchego cheese, cut into ½-inch cubes
- ½ cup Mild Lemon- or Red Wine–Olive Oil Vinaigrette (recipe below)
-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
INSTRUCTIONS:
- In a large bowl, combine the white beans, diced celery, thinly sliced red onion, chopped parsley, and cubes of Manchego cheese.
- Add the Mild Lemon- or Red Wine–Olive Oil Vinaigrette to the bowl of ingredients. Toss everything together gently to ensure the vinaigrette evenly coats the salad.
- Season the salad to taste with k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per, adjusting the seasoning as desired.
- Serve the White Bean and Manchego Cheese Salad immediately, embracing the wonderful interplay of creamy beans, crunchy celery, and the richness of Manchego cheese. MILD LEMON- OR RED WINE–OLIVE OIL VINAIGRETTE:
Choose your preferred vinaigrette to accentuate the flavors of the White Bean and Manchego Cheese Salad with a subtle and tangy dressing.
INGREDIENTS:
- ⅓ cup lemon juice or red wine vinegar
- ⅔ cup extra-virgin olive oil
-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
INSTRUCTIONS:
- In a small bowl, combine the lemon juice or red wine vinegar with the extra-virgin olive oil. Whisk the mixture until it emulsifies, creating a smooth vinaigrette.
- Season the dressing to taste with k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per, adjusting the flavors as desired.
